What is a historic hotel like in Queenstown City Centre?
When you book a historic hotel, you'll spend a night or two in a building that has an officially recognised historic designation. A castle, stately home, palace or even a pub, lodge, old police station or skyscraper can be turned into a historic hotel as long as it's a place of special interest. Period features or traditional architecture are typically found in the public spaces and guestrooms of such hotels in Queenstown City Centre, giving a real sense of character.
What is the difference between a historic hotel and a heritage hotel?
"Heritage hotel" is more common in Asia and Europe, while "historic hotel" is a term often used in the U.S. overall though the terms are similar. The physical building and architecture of a historic hotel tends to be the most important aspect. For a heritage hotel, it's often the cultural value along with how it influenced the community.
